I notice how 'Friends' songfics weaponize nostalgia for emotional healing. Take Ross/Rachel fics where 'Endless Love' replays during their breakups—each callback to the song layers their history, making reunions cathartic. Writers often contrast the show’s laugh tracks with lyrical melancholy, turning sitcom quirks into profound symbolism. Phoebe’s guitar becomes a bridge between her trauma and new love, proving platonic familiarity can evolve into romantic safety when given room to breathe.

I adore how minor characters get depth through music. A fic exploring Janice’s POV might use 'Take a Bow' to reframe her on-again, off-again with Chandler as a heartbreaking cycle she can’t escape. The transition from comedy to pathos works because the songs ground the emotional shifts. When she finally walks away, the lyrics serve as both eulogy and liberation, proving even side characters deserve nuanced healing arcs.

The beauty of these fics lies in their pacing. A one-shot might have Chandler hearing 'Wonderwall' during a fight with Monica, realizing their jokes masked deeper feelings. The song’s repetition across years in their timeline makes the relationship’s evolution tactile. It’s not about sudden passion; it’s about recognizing what was always there, hidden under punchlines and Central Perk couches.

Monica and Chandler’s dynamic, for instance, gets reimagined with deeper vulnerability—writers use 'I'll Be There for You' as a motif for their transition from sarcastic banter to raw dependency. The slow burn fics highlight shared history as the foundation for trust, making the romantic payoff feel earned.

Some authors dive into Joey’s unspoken loneliness, using 'Smelly Cat' as a metaphor for his fear of abandonment. When paired with Phoebe, the shift from goofy solidarity to quiet devotion hits harder because their quirks become intimacy rather than jokes. The best works don’t force the romance; they let the music underscore moments where friendship boundaries blur organically, like Ross humming 'With or Without You' while Rachel sleeps on his shoulder.

Short but impactful: these fics often use song titles as chapter names, threading melodies through key scenes. Joey mouthing 'You’re My Best Friend' to Rachel during a silent moment captures how love can grow from shared sandwiches and failed auditions. The music isn’t background noise—it’s the language they’ve needed all along.

Which friends song fanfictions focus on healing emotional scars through love?

5 Jawaban2026-03-01 09:40:52
I recently stumbled upon a 'Friends' fanfiction titled 'The One Where Love Heals' that beautifully explores emotional healing through love. It focuses on Chandler and Monica, diving deep into Chandler's insecurities and how Monica's unwavering support helps him overcome them. The story is set post-'The One with the Proposal,' and it’s a slow burn, filled with tender moments and raw honesty. What stood out to me was how the author didn’t shy away from the messy parts of healing. Monica’s patience isn’t portrayed as saintly; she has her moments of frustration, making their dynamic feel real. The fic also weaves in Joey’s role as the comic relief who unintentionally drops wisdom bombs, lightening the heavy themes. It’s a must-read for anyone who believes love can mend broken pieces.

How do friends song fanworks portray unresolved tension turning into love?

5 Jawaban2026-03-01 08:03:46
I've noticed 'Friends' fanworks often explore the slow burn between characters like Ross and Rachel or Chandler and Monica, where unresolved tension simmers beneath the surface until it erupts into love. Writers on AO3 excel at dragging out the will-they-won't-they dynamic, using miscommunication or external conflicts to keep the tension alive. The best fics make you ache for the moment they finally give in to their feelings. Some authors focus on the emotional baggage—Ross's jealousy or Rachel's pride—as barriers that eventually crumble. Others dive into alternate universes where small changes, like a different timing or a bolder move, accelerate the romantic payoff. The tension isn't just about fights; it's the stolen glances, the almost-kisses, and the lingering touches that fanfiction amplifies tenfold.
